William Palmer, the founder of Applebee's and a major franchisee, died on Tuesday after succumbing to pancreatic cancer, parent company Dine Brands Global said Thursday. Bill Palmer died in 2020. Palmer founded the restaurant with his wife at the time,T.J., as T.J. Applebees Rx for Edibles & Elixirs in Decatur, Ga., in 1980. (Oct. 10, 2022) - Applebee's recently held its annual franchise conference in Beaver Creek, Colo. to discuss brand vision and strategy, recognize its award-winning franchisees and valued partners, and fundraise for the Bill Palmer Legacy Scholarship Fund, which provides scholarships to employees and their children. [17], In 2013, the chain faced an uproar on the Internet after firing a waitress who posted a picture of a customer's receipt that had a rude note written on it objecting to a required gratuity, and then poorly handling their response to the incident.
